Brief summary

The goal of this interventional, prospective study is to determine the clinical utility of a repeat point-of-care ultrasound of the gallbladder in adult emergency department patients with abdominal pain for which initial imaging is not diagnostic. The main question it aims to answer is: Does a repeat ultrasound improve early identification of gallbladder inflammation? Participants will undergo a repeat ultrasound of the gallbladder while still in the emergency department and will be followed up to determine subsequent diagnoses, disposition, consultations and other clinical information.

Detailed description

Acute cholecystitis is a frequent cause of abdominal pain leading to emergency department (ED) evaluation and accounts for approximately 200,000 cases annually in the US (1). Ultrasound (US) is the first-line diagnostic test, but early disease may produce equivocal or negative findings. This diagnostic uncertainty can lead to delayed treatment or the need for additional imaging, such as computed tomography (CT) or a hepatobiliary iminodiacetic acid (HIDA) scan. Recent research has shown that inflammatory changes of the gallbladder may evolve over several hours during the acute presentation. Repeat point-of-care ultrasound (POCUS) evaluations have the potential to identify interval development of clinically relevant findings, including gallbladder wall thickening, pericholecystic fluid, common bile duct dilation, and focal tenderness (sonographic Murphy's sign) (2). Despite this rationale, there is currently no prospective evidence supporting repeat POCUS examinations in ED patients with suspected cholecystitis. Objectives 1. To assess the role of a repeated biliary point-of-care ultrasound (POCUS) examination in ED patients with an initial US equivocal or negative for acute cholecystitis. 2. To determine if a repeated biliary POCUS examination in the ED improves the diagnostic accuracy for acute cholecystitis. The investigators hypothesize that a repeat biliary POCUS will improve diagnostic accuracy for acute cholecystitis in ED patients with an initially equivocal or negative ultrasound. The investigators will conduct a prospective, single arm, interventional cohort study of adult ED patients presenting with right upper quadrant pain (RUQ) and clinical concern for acute cholecystitis. Patients will be eligible for enrollment if they demonstrate initial US that is negative or equivocal for acute cholecystitis, as well as ongoing symptoms prompting a general surgery consult or additional non-US advanced imaging. Consented study participants will undergo repeat biliary POCUS performed by credentialed ED physicians within 2-6 hours of their baseline US. Sonographic findings will be recorded with particular attention to interval changes to the gallbladder since the prior US. Additional data will be collected from the electronic medical record regarding clinical endpoints, including subsequent diagnoses of acute biliary pathology and the need for additional non-US imaging, consultation, or procedural intervention. The diagnostic accuracy and yield of repeat biliary POCUS will be calculated.

Inclusion criteria

* ≥ 18 years of age * Presenting to the emergency department with abdominal pain with clinical concern for possible acute cholecystitis * Initial biliary US interpreted as normal, equivocal or negative for acute cholecystitis * 2-6 hours since initial biliary ultrasound with ongoing symptoms * General surgery consult placed or additional non-ultrasound advanced imaging ordered * Fluency in English or Spanish

Exclusion criteria

* \< 18 years of age * \> 6 hours since initial biliary US * Asymptomatic/resolved symptoms or pending discharge from the emergency department * Initial ultrasound positive for acute cholecystitis or other findings to explain presenting symptoms * Baseline ascites * Prior cholecystectomy * Unable or unwilling to provide consent * Presenting to a facility other than study site emergency department * Transferred patients from outside facilities
